Ethiopia, Debre Markos. A man threshes his grain to seperate the seeds in rural Ethiopia, outside Debre Markos.

- A fine view from the western scarp of the Abyssinian Rift, just south of Debre Sina where the accumulated layers of basaltic lavas and tuffs lie 3,000 feet thick. The western scarp in this region rises to over 11,000 feet above sea level
- Rich farming country close to the western scarp of the Abyssinian Rift, just north of Debre Sina. Ethiopia is a land of vast horizons and dramatic scenery. Every inch of fertile land is cultivated by hand to feed Ethiopia's population of over 60 million.Agriculture forms the background of the countrys economy with 90 percent of its population earning a living from the land.
